How You’ll Make a Difference:

You’ll be helping our residents live satisfying and dignified lives by supporting their physical and emotional needs. As part of a kind and caring team, you will:

  • Organise and take part in social and recreational activities.
  • Assist with residents’ personal care and mealtimes.
  • Provide support to help residents maintain their independence.
  • Get to know residents and their families to provide the best possible care.
  • Maintain accurate records.

About Us:

Welford Healthcare was founded in 2017 with the goal of building a boutique collection of quality care homes across the UK. Our strategy is to grow our business by acquiring mature care homes with quality foundations and strong potential for improvement and by investing in our people and our properties to ensure our homes are always inviting and homely. Whilst we are a growing business, we never lose sight of our primary and enduring purpose which is to provide good quality care for vulnerable adults. As we acquire new homes, we leverage our resources and expertise to ensure that the homes we run always have our residents’ wellbeing at their hearts. Our senior leadership team has extensive experience of operating, opening and acquiring quality care homes with proven track records in regulatory compliance and running commercially successful businesses where meeting the needs and ensuring the happiness of our residents and our teams are the cornerstones of our approach.
